Aneel Bhangu is Professor of Surgery at the University of Birmingham and Consultant Colorectal Surgeon at University Hospitals Birmingham. His clinical practice covers colorectal cancer, common proctological problems, and a range of general surgical conditions.
Aneel’s research spans surgery both in the NHS and around the world, focusing on improving surgical systems, running large prospective cohort studies, and leading pragmatic randomised trials to improve patient outcomes. He combines leadership, data science, implementation science, economic modelling, and horizon scanning to lead large teams and communicate science to stakeholders.
With over 350 peer-reviewed research publications, Aneel’s h-index is 65. His research is of public interest and has been covered by major media in 110 countries, including the Economist and major print newspapers. He was Global Chief Investigator of the COVIDSurg Collaborative, which coordinated an international research response on surgery during the COVID‑19 era and delivered multiple high‑impact publications, including in The Lancet. Impact analysis has shown this saved at least 88,000 lives around the world, and he went on to give verbal evidence to the colorectal cancer pillar of the UK’s Covid-19 Public Inquiry. He was a founding member of the GlobalSurg Collaborative, submitted the first grant application for the Global Surgery Unit, and is a long-standing member of the Executive Committee of the NIHR Global Health Unit on Global Surgery.
